I work 10 hour days, and this is my preferred wear-to-work bra. Very comfortable and very supportive. I find my workplace too warm, and almost always wear a sleeveless shell or mockneck, and the racerback styling of this bra complements sleeveless fashions nicely (no straps showing). With standard bras the straps are always slipping off my shoulders unless I tighten them to the point where they cause discomfort. Again, racerback = no slippage.

My husband really really likes the front hook styling. ;)

I'll pass along the note from reviews on other vendors' sites - others have observed inconsistent sizing between colors. It was something like white ones are big in the band, black ones are smallish in the cup. I only buy black, so I can't really compare. Just passing info/gossip. :)

Do note that the straps are stretchy. I've never been a fan of stretch straps on full-figure bras, and that's my only complaint about this bra.
